TimeSeriesBoxplot <- function(x, time, ylim = NULL, add = FALSE, ...) {
## Plots side by side boxplots against horizontal times series axis.
##
## Args:
## x: A matrix, with rows representing a curve (or observations at a point
## in time), and columns representing time points.
## time: A vector of timestamps, with length equal to the number of columns
## in x. Timestamps can be numeric, Date, or POSIXt.
## ylim: Vertical axis limits.
## add: Logical. Should the boxplots be added to the current plot?
## ...: Extra arguments passed to 'plot' and 'boxplot'.
stopifnot(inherits(time, "Date") ||
inherits(time, "POSIXt") ||
is.numeric(time),
length(time) > 0,
length(time) == ncol(x))
if (is.null(ylim)) {
ylim <- range(x)
}
if (!add) {
plot(time, 1:length(time), type = "n", ylim = ylim, ...)
}
dt <- mean(diff(time))
boxplot(x, add = TRUE, at = time, show.names = FALSE,
boxwex = dt/2, ylim = ylim, ...)
}
